Beloved Untitled album
The Beloved were an Indie band to start with (when they were a 4 piece) - this album was part-recorded, then the label folded and they used the demos from this to get signed to WEA - this is a lot more pop than their previous stuff - but not as belearic/dancey as Happiness - and nowhere near as deep as conscience or X
if unsure start with the first 3 tracks and take it from there - they are some of the strongest tunes on the album
